AN ACT concerning
State Income Tax - Adjustments - Federal Tax Changes
FOR the purpose of authorizing the State to continue certain
federal income tax deductions for State income tax
purposes, under certain conditions, for a certain
period of time; and requiring the Comptroller to submit
a report each year outlining certain changes in federal
income tax laws.
